Residents
Alternative address: 10301 Kimball Rd, Denham Spgs, LA 70726-7968
Residence for Single Family- Lot: 18.24 acres
Facts
Lot size: 18.24 acres
Alternative address: 10311 Kimball Rd, Denham Spgs, LA 70726-7968